With a safety pin or paper clip, press and hold reset button while the Internet Gateway is still plugged in. Note: The reset button is located on the side of the Internet Gateway in a recessed hole. Hold the button in until you see a yellow LED light blink and release. Perform a hard reset on the gateway. Chamberlain myQ Smart Garage Hub Factory Reset. Press and hold the Settings button (gear) on the Wi-Fi hub until the blue LED blinks then release. While the blue LED is blinking, press and hold the Settings button (gear) again until the blue LED pauses then blinks or beeps. The Wi-Fi hub is set to factory default.
